InvalidFormatException for Date – fixing without using JsonFormat or modifying original class

Introduction We are using a custom starter hosted on a nexus repository, that contains spring-cloud-feign clients that make requests to microservices. One of the microservices returns the dates as “dd-MM-yyyy HH:mm:ssZ” and this works in most of our applications. However, we have one application that is throwing the following error: Caused by: com.fasterxml.jackson.databind.exc.InvalidFormatException: Cannot deserialize…

Stream Parse Huge JSON file into small files

I have around 96 gzip of JSON which is covert 350 GB of JSON file after unzipping with following structure { “structe”: {}, “beta”: {}, “flow”: { “1023”: { “0101”: { “-LEjllNyHqdHYGntO6vu”: { “status”: “1”, “t”: 1528736191996 }, “-LEjllcXKaVOQu3BDpHF”: { “status”: “1”, “t”: 1528736192996 } }, “0102”: { “-LEjllNyHqdHYGntO6vu”: { “status”: “1”, “t”: 1528736191996 },…

How do I get Non-Public members from a dynamic object created by Jil.JSON.DeserializeDynamic?

I am a newbie in Jil.JSON. I am using ‘JSON.DeserializeDynamic’ because the ‘JSON’ string always varies for different customer’s requirements. In my code, I am using ‘foreach’. ‘keyValue’ is a dynamic with ‘Key’ and ‘Value’ properties. I am trying to get the values of ‘keyValue.Value Type’ and ‘keyValue.Value StringValue’ but I do not know how…